Frozen berries sold at Costco, Trader Joe’s and other stores recalled due to possible hepatitis A contamination


Some frozen fruit merchandise from the Scenic Fruit Firm offered at Costco, Dealer Joe’s and a handful of different shops are being recalled as a consequence of attainable hepatitis A contamination, the Meals and Drug Administration introduced Friday.

The nationwide recall has been issued particularly for frozen natural strawberries offered at Costco, Aldi, KeHE, Very important Selection Seafood and PCC Group Markets, in addition to for the Dealer Joe’s frozen natural tropical mix, in line with the company.

The frozen strawberries can also be offered below model names reminiscent of Kirkland, Merely Nature, Made With and PCC Group Markets, the FDA stated.

The FDA posted detailed info here concerning the common product codes, expiration dates, model names, product names and the states the place the berries have been offered.

Whereas hepatitis A has not truly been detected on these merchandise, the FDA is urging customers “out of an abundance of warning” to return the recalled objects for a refund. 

The Oregon-based Scenic Fruit Firm has stopped producing and distributing the merchandise whereas each the corporate and the FDA examine. 

Dealer Joe’s stated in a statement that no sicknesses have been reported in reference to these merchandise, and that it has eliminated them from retailer cabinets and destroyed them. 

In keeping with FDA, Hepatitis A is a “contagious liver illness” that may be contracted 15 to 50 days after publicity, together with from consuming contaminated meals. It might current in a light sickness that lasts for a number of weeks, however it may possibly additionally flip right into a extra extreme sickness that sticks round for a number of months.

Signs embrace fatigue, jaundice, darkish urine, pale stool and irregular liver checks. For customers with pre-existing well being situations, a extreme case of hepatitis A can result in liver failure.

The FDA recommends clients who could have eaten the product to seek the advice of with a healthcare skilled, who could suggest a vaccination. Those that have already got hepatitis A signs are inspired to contact their physician or the native well being division instantly.
